Transaction 618006880cdfd1626c7ada573091b3ec3bc1e281bd25f1b4fc7faed0bb48c386

1 Input
2 Outputs
  • 618006880cdfd1626c7ada573091b3ec3bc1e281bd25f1b4fc7faed0bb48c386:0
  • value  20000000
    address  1DFMhTpFiVcuzm9rtEbcomfhKpb8FBjoWp
  • 618006880cdfd1626c7ada573091b3ec3bc1e281bd25f1b4fc7faed0bb48c386:1
  • value  218408
    address  1Fxw2XpUigg8p81Hsu3t3pe4NxC7kUsaHg